創(chuàng)建html頁面,打開記事本,輸入如下截圖所示的html代碼,將文件保存為html結(jié)尾的文件,例如JsTest.html。
創(chuàng)新互聯(lián)一直在為企業(yè)提供服務,多年的磨煉,使我們在創(chuàng)意設計,成都營銷網(wǎng)站建設到技術(shù)研發(fā)擁有了開發(fā)經(jīng)驗。我們擅長傾聽企業(yè)需求,挖掘用戶對產(chǎn)品需求服務價值,為企業(yè)制作有用的創(chuàng)意設計體驗。核心團隊擁有超過十載以上行業(yè)經(jīng)驗,涵蓋創(chuàng)意,策化,開發(fā)等專業(yè)領(lǐng)域,公司涉及領(lǐng)域有基礎(chǔ)互聯(lián)網(wǎng)服務四川移動機房托管、成都App定制開發(fā)、手機移動建站、網(wǎng)頁設計、網(wǎng)絡整合營銷。
本文實例講述了jQuery使用before()和after()在元素前后添加內(nèi)容的方法。分享給大家供大家參考。
jQuery的html()可以給現(xiàn)有元素附加新的元素。直接在元素還未生成前就綁定肯定是無效的,因為所綁定的元素目前根本不存在。所以我們可以通過live和livequery來動態(tài)綁定事件,這種綁定方式對現(xiàn)有和新生成的元素都有效。
jQuery after() 方法在被選元素之后插入內(nèi)容;jQuery before() 方法在被選元素之前插入內(nèi)容。
使用jquery創(chuàng)建新元素的方法為:$(html標簽),例如 $()創(chuàng)建了一個段落。
1、jQuery 選擇器基于元素的 id、類、類型、屬性、屬性值等查找(或選擇)HTML 元素。它基于已經(jīng)存在的 CSS 選擇器,除此之外,它還有一些自定義的選擇器。jQuery 中所有選擇器都以美元符號開頭:$()。
2、比如我們要得到或者獲取到這個div元素。我們就可以這樣做,使用$(div),這就是直接通過元素名來獲取,注意要加引號哦。或者你可以給元素添加類,如圖,我就加了一個bd類。
3、jquery中的字符串查找替換有2個類似的方法,但都是查找替換dom元素的方法,而不是查找替換純文本的方法。replaceWith(),將所有匹配的元素替換成指定的HTML或DOM元素。示例:把所有的段落標記替換成加粗的標記。
在index.html中的標簽,輸入jquery代碼:(body).append($(#c).parent().prev().attr(id));瀏覽器運行index.html頁面,此時成功獲取了id為c的元素的父元素的上一個元素的id并打印了出來。
jQuery 匹配上一個元素的方法是 prev() 。如果給定一個表示 DOM 元素集合的 jQuery 對象,prev() 方法在 DOM 樹中搜索這些元素的前一個同胞元素,并用匹配元素構(gòu)造一個新的 jQuery 對象。
selector 字符串值,包含用于匹配元素的選擇器表達式。--說明:如果給定一個表示 DOM 元素集合的 jQuery 對象,.prev() 方法允許我們在 DOM 樹中搜索這些元素的前一個同胞元素,并用匹配元素構(gòu)造一個新的 jQuery 對象。
在jquery引用庫標簽后面新建一個script標簽,然后在這個標簽里面添加一個DOM加載完成后執(zhí)行函數(shù)。在DOM加載完成后執(zhí)行函數(shù)里面添加點擊p標簽時獲取當前元素的上一個元素對象。
Jquery獲取層級元素的方法有2種,分別是children()方法和find()方法。
創(chuàng)建html頁面,打開記事本,輸入如下截圖所示的html代碼,將文件保存為html結(jié)尾的文件,例如JsTest.html。
本文實例講述了jQuery使用before()和after()在元素前后添加內(nèi)容的方法。分享給大家供大家參考。
append()方法默認是添加到指定元素的最后的??梢圆捎萌缦路绞綄?nèi)容添加到元素的最前面。使用after()方法,在匹配的元素之后添加內(nèi)容。獲取到容器的第一個元素,然后使用insertBefore()方法,將內(nèi)容添加到該元素之前。
js在標簽最前面插入元素方法:var divObj=document.createElement(div)。//divObj.setAttribute(id,topAlert)。
通過jquery給元素動態(tài)添加樣式運用addClass和removeClass即可。首先在html中準備jquery庫文件,并且準備一個div元素,如下圖所示。然后在style標簽里聲明一個class樣式,如下圖所示。
通過 append() 和 prepend() 方法添加若干新元素 上面的例子中,我們只在被選元素的開頭/結(jié)尾插入文本/HTML。但是append() 和 prepend() 方法能夠通過參數(shù)接收無限數(shù)量的新元素。
1、parent([expr])取得一個包含著所有匹配元素的唯一父元素的元素集合。你可以使用可選的表達式來篩選。
2、首先通過js獲取到當前img對象,可以使用document.getElementById()的方式,然后通獲取到的對象的parentElement屬性指向的就是當前元素的直接父級元素。
3、(iframe) 這個就可以取到所有的iframe元素了。接下來再判斷這些iframe元素中有沒有想要獲取的某個元素了。有的話就對他取值就好了。
1、獲取baiclass='aaa'DIV元素:zhi$('.a(chǎn)aa')(#aaadiv.aaaaaa)獲取父元素id為BBB,類為aaaaaa的元素:$(# BBB .aaaaaa)JQuery元素選擇器:JQuery使用CSS選擇器來選擇HTML元素?!纾ǎ"):選擇 元素。
2、首先,打開html編輯器,新建html文件,例如:index.html,并引入jquery。
3、first- child:為每個父元素匹配第一個子元素,如li:first-child返回每個ul的第一個li元素。
4、jQuery 匹配上一個元素的方法是 prev() 。如果給定一個表示 DOM 元素集合的 jQuery 對象,prev() 方法在 DOM 樹中搜索這些元素的前一個同胞元素,并用匹配元素構(gòu)造一個新的 jQuery 對象。